> > > Use a list rather than an array to track monitor requests
> > > in handle_flow_monitor_request().
> > > 
> > > This is in preparation for supporting OpenFlow1.4 flow monitor requests
> > > with delete and modify commands.
> > > 
> > > Signed-off-by: Simon Horman <ho...@verge.net.au>
> > 
> > I took a really cursory look at later patches and didn't immediately
> > spot how the change from an array to a list helped.  Can you explain?
> 
> It is used by "ofproto: Handle monitor and delete commands in flow monitor
> requests" which unlinks requests if it is added or modified and then
> subsequently deleted in the same request message.
> 
> The unlink occurs through the call to flow_monitor_delete()
> which in turn calls ofmonitor_destroy().
